Comments
Description
Transcript
組込みソフトウェアテスト事例集の紹介 組込みソフトウェア開発における
Software Engineering Center Embedded System Testing Reference Guide Information-technology Promotion Agency, Japan SEC 2013 2 22 IPA (SEC) Copyright© 2013 Information-technology Promotion Agency, Japan. All rights reserved. Software Engineering Center ‹#› SEC Software Engineering for Mo No Zu Ku Ri Practical Testing Examples Recommendations for Improvement of Quality of Embedded Software Development [w/ Practical Testing Examples] 2012 A5 11 12 100 500 pdf http://sec.ipa.go.jp/publish /index.html#emb S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 2 SEC Software Engineering for Mo No Zu Ku Ri 1. 1. ( ) 2. 2. 3. 4. 5. 6. S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 3 -1 SEC Software Engineering for Mo No Zu Ku Ri 2012 75 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 4 -2 SEC Software Engineering for Mo No Zu Ku Ri 2011 出荷後の 出荷後の不具合原因( 不具合原因(製品ヘ 製品ベース) ース) 2.0% 2.6% 6.6% 3.7% 4.1% 7.6% 42.2% 8.8% 11.2% SEC 2013 2.22 11.2%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 5 -3 SEC Software Engineering for Mo No Zu Ku Ri 2011 出荷後の 出荷後の不具合原因( 不具合原因(件数ヘ 件数ベース) ース) 2.1% 2.1% 3.9% 3.6% 3.8% 6.7% 47.6% 7.3% 11.4% 11.6% S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 6 SEC Software Engineering for Mo No Zu Ku Ri 問題( 問題(アンケートで アンケートで多かった回答 かった回答) 回答) ① • ② • ③ • ④ • • • • • S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 7 SEC Software Engineering for Mo No Zu Ku Ri 課題( 課題(アンケート、 アンケート、ヒアリングの ヒアリングの結果) 結果) SEC ① • ② • ③ • ④ • ⑤ • ⑥ • 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 8 SEC Software Engineering for Mo No Zu Ku Ri IPAへの IPAへの期待 への期待( 期待(アンケート、 アンケート、ヒアリングの ヒアリングの結果) 結果) ⇒ ⇒ S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 9 SEC Software Engineering for Mo No Zu Ku Ri 1. 2. 1. 2. 3. 4. ESxR 3. 4. 5. 6. S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 10 SEC Software Engineering for Mo No Zu Ku Ri IPA/SEC S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 11 SEC Software Engineering for Mo No Zu Ku Ri 0 100PJ 99PJ S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 12 SEC Software Engineering for Mo No Zu Ku Ri ① ② W V&V Verification & Validation ① ② ③ SEC ③ 2013 2.22 ③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 13 SEC ESxR SEC 2013 2.22 Software Engineering for Mo No Zu Ku Ri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 14 SEC ESxR Software Engineering for Mo No Zu Ku Ri ESQR ESPR What ESPR How ESQR ESDR ESCR ESMR ESMG S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 15 SEC Software Engineering for Mo No Zu Ku Ri 1. 2. 3. 4. 5. 6. S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 16 SEC Software Engineering for Mo No Zu Ku Ri SEC Column 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 17 SEC Software Engineering for Mo No Zu Ku Ri 1. 2. 3. 4. 1. 2. 3. Part 36 5. 6. S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 18 SEC Pert 36 3 Part 1. Software Engineering for Mo No Zu Ku Ri 36 19 Part 2. 8 Part 3. 9 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. 留意点 解説 t 留意点 事例 事例 Software Engineering Center 19 SEC Software Engineering for Mo No Zu Ku Ri S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 20 SEC Software Engineering for Mo No Zu Ku Ri Column S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 21 SEC Software Engineering for Mo No Zu Ku Ri Column S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 22 SEC Software Engineering for Mo No Zu Ku Ri 1. 2. 3. 4. 5. 6. S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 23 SEC Software Engineering for Mo No Zu Ku Ri PJ S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 24 SEC Software Engineering for Mo No Zu Ku Ri 1. 2. 3. 4. 5. 6. 1. Part 1 2. Part 2 3. Part 3 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 25 SEC Software Engineering for Mo No Zu Ku Ri Part 1 • • • • 1.2.4 1.3.1 1.3.2 1.4.1 IPA/SEC IPA/SEC IPA/SEC NEC Part 2 • 2.1.6 • 2.1.7 Android • 2.2.1 NEC IPA/SEC NEC Part 3 • 3.1.3 • 3.3.1 SEC IPA/SEC IPA/S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 26 SEC Part 1 Software Engineering for Mo No Zu Ku Ri 0 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 27 1.2.4 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 28 1.2.4 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 29 1.3.1 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 30 1.3.2 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 31 1.4.1 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 32 SEC Part 2 Software Engineering for Mo No Zu Ku Ri Android S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 33 2.1.6 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 34 2.1.7 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 35 2.2.1 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 36 SEC Software Engineering for Mo No Zu Ku Ri S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 37 3.1.3 SEC 2013 2.22 Typo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 38 3.3.1 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 39 3.3.1 S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. SEC Software Engineering for Mo No Zu Ku Ri Software Engineering Center 40 SEC Software Engineering for Mo No Zu Ku Ri SEC 2013 2.22 Copyright © 2013 IPA, All Rights Reserved. Software Engineering Center 41